    I'm not sure what you mean by "started it" - started the mod installation program or started BGEE? You don't just put the zip file in the steam folder and run BGEE. The mod does not automatically install. You need to run an installation program.

    Extract the contents of the archive and copy the contents to your game folder (the folder that contains the CHITIN.KEY file). If properly extracted, you should have the "bg1npc" folder and setup-bg1npc.exe in your game folder. To install, simply double-click setup-bg1npc.exe and follow the instructions on screen.

  • AstroBryGuyAstroBryGuy Member Posts: 3,437

    I noted that there is to be a new version 22.3 to fix the Wyvern issue. Will we be able to upgrade current games running on version 22.2 or will you need to start a new game? Thanks to the genius behind this mod by the way! It is essential.

    It depends. The way the saved game structure works for IE games, copies of all areas visiting and all NPCs in those areas are attached to the saved game. So, if you update a mod in the middle of a playthrough, changes made to areas already visited won't be included in your saved games.
